WebJun 4, 2024 · A chimney strap (or mount) wraps around your chimney and lets you attach a mast that can be used for antenna or satellite dish mounting. The whole idea of a chimney mount is that it’s non-destructive and easy to put up. It wraps around the chimney and you don’t have to drill holes. Select the best rotary chimney cleaning … WebOct 21, 2024 · Steps. 1. Inspect the chimney. Use a light source on a string (or an inspection camera if you have one)to look for bends, or restrictions that could interfere with pulling the liner through. 2. Determine the correct diameter of the liner. If for a wood stove/insert, consult the owners manual for proper sizing.

WebDec 6, 2024 · Attach and Secure the Cap. Climb back onto your roof with the chimney cap. Carefully slide it over the top of the flue, and press down on the cap until it’s fully seated.
